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

esp8266可以用吗?谢谢! #13

Open
spacex-3 opened this issue Mar 2, 2024 · 5 comments
Open

esp8266可以用吗?谢谢! #13

spacex-3 opened this issue Mar 2, 2024 · 5 comments

Comments

@spacex-3
Copy link

spacex-3 commented Mar 2, 2024

请问是esp32c3刷入固件就可以,air780e买回来不用刷任何固件直接接上esp32c3就好了是吗?

@boris1993
Copy link
Owner

是的

@spacex-3
Copy link
Author

spacex-3 commented Mar 9, 2024

大佬,我看你另外一个地方回复我说air780需要刷入at固件噢。

另外我用luatools的项目管理,刷at固件的时候,底层core选择:luatools\resource\618_lua_lod\core_V1109\LuatOS-SoC_V1109_EC618.soc

但是脚本并没有自动弹出,在这个1109文件夹下面也没有找到相关demo之类的脚本,求助

@spacex-3
Copy link
Author

spacex-3 commented Mar 9, 2024

air返回日志不断重启:

[2024-03-09 20:40:08.926] 工具提示: diag com USB 断开连接 COM5 CommError,[WinError 22] 设备不识别此命令。
[2024-03-09 20:40:09.490] 工具提示: soc log port COM6打开成功
[2024-03-09 20:40:09.546] 工具提示: ap log port COM5打开成功
[2024-03-09 20:40:09.568] 工具提示: 用户虚拟串口 COM4
[2024-03-09 20:40:09.634][000000000.016] Uart_BaseInitEx 1042:uart 0 rx cache 256 dma 256
[2024-03-09 20:40:09.638][000000000.226] I/pm poweron: Power/Reset
[2024-03-09 20:40:09.643][000000000.226] I/main LuatOS@EC618 base 23.11 bsp V1109 32bit
[2024-03-09 20:40:09.649][000000000.227] I/main ROM Build: Mar 6 2024 13:24:23
[2024-03-09 20:40:09.655][000000000.234] D/main loadlibs luavm 262136 13720 13752
[2024-03-09 20:40:09.663][000000000.234] D/main loadlibs sys 282752 53956 86144
[2024-03-09 20:40:09.668][000000000.362] Uart_BaseInitEx 1042:uart 1 rx cache 2048 dma 512
[2024-03-09 20:40:09.672][000000000.425] I/main.lua:22 bsp EC618
[2024-03-09 20:40:09.676][000000000.425] I/main.lua:23 mem_sys 282752 58376 86144
[2024-03-09 20:40:09.681][000000000.426] I/main.lua:24 mem_lua 262136 70920 71304
[2024-03-09 20:40:09.685][000000000.428] I/main.lua:35 main - 初始化网络 正在连接无线网络9AA
[2024-03-09 20:40:09.689][000000000.428] luat_wlan_init 44:only wifi-scan supported
[2024-03-09 20:40:09.693][000000000.431] E//lua/sys.lua:-1 coroutine.resume main.lua:37: attempt to call a nil value (field 'setMode')
stack traceback:
main.lua:37: in function main.lua:33
[2024-03-09 20:40:09.697][000000000.432] I/main.lua:58 main - 初始化Air780 正在尝试连接Air780E
[2024-03-09 20:40:09.899][000000000.743] self_info 127:model Air780E_A12 imei 861551056399611
[2024-03-09 20:40:09.993][000000000.841] E/main Luat:
[2024-03-09 20:40:10.000][000000000.842] E/main air780_helper.lua:118: attempt to get length of a nil value (local 'l')
[2024-03-09 20:40:10.006][000000000.842] E/main Lua VM exit!! reboot in 15000ms

@spacex-3
Copy link
Author

spacex-3 commented Mar 9, 2024

看了其他issue,
at固件应该是在luatools\resource\618_at_lod\core_V1161\AirM2M_780E_V1161_LTE_AT.binpkg
而不是luatools\resource\618_lua_lod

重新刷入这个at固件,并且esp config改为debug

依旧返回:发送AT指令"AT"

[2024-03-09 21:22:14.624] E (524) task_wdt: esp_task_wdt_init(594): TWDT already initialized
[2024-03-09 21:22:14.624] I/main.lua:22 bsp ESP32C3
[2024-03-09 21:22:14.624] I/main.lua:23 mem_sys 191992 70168 70168
[2024-03-09 21:22:14.624] I/main.lua:24 mem_lua 98296 74616 74616
[2024-03-09 21:22:14.624] I/main.lua:35 main - 初始化网络 正在连接无线网络9AA
[2024-03-09 21:22:14.632] D/net netif ip 127.0.0.1
[2024-03-09 21:22:14.632] D/wlan esp_wifi_init ret 0
[2024-03-09 21:22:14.672] D/wlan wifi event 2
[2024-03-09 21:22:14.674] D/wlan esp_wifi_start ret 0
[2024-03-09 21:22:14.674] D/wlan esp_wifi_connect ret 0
[2024-03-09 21:22:14.674] I/main.lua:58 main - 初始化Air780 正在尝试连接Air780E
[2024-03-09 21:22:14.674] D/air780_helper.lua:42 air780_helper 发送AT指令"AT"
[2024-03-09 21:22:14.674] D/wlan wifi station start
[2024-03-09 21:22:15.352] D/wlan wifi event 4
[2024-03-09 21:22:15.352] D/wlan wifi connected!!!
[2024-03-09 21:22:15.686] D/air780_helper.lua:42 air780_helper 发送AT指令"AT"
[2024-03-09 21:22:16.129] D/wlan ip event 0
[2024-03-09 21:22:16.129] D/net network ready
[2024-03-09 21:22:16.129] D/net DNS0:223.5.5.5
[2024-03-09 21:22:16.129] D/net DNS1:114.114.114.114
[2024-03-09 21:22:16.129] D/wlan IP_EVENT_STA_GOT_IP 192.168.1.22
[2024-03-09 21:22:16.129] I/main.lua:41 main - 初始化网络 无线网络连接成功,IP地址:192.168.1.22
[2024-03-09 21:22:16.129] I/main.lua:44 main - 初始化网络 配置第1个DNS服务器为119.29.29.29
[2024-03-09 21:22:16.129] I/main.lua:44 main - 初始化网络 配置第2个DNS服务器为223.5.5.5
[2024-03-09 21:22:16.143] I/main.lua:44 main - 初始化网络 配置第3个DNS服务器为8.8.8.8
[2024-03-09 21:22:16.143] I/main.lua:44 main - 初始化网络 配置第4个DNS服务器为1.1.1.1
[2024-03-09 21:22:16.143] I/main.lua:48 main - 初始化网络 等待时间同步
[2024-03-09 21:22:16.696] D/air780_helper.lua:42 air780_helper 发送AT指令"AT"
[2024-03-09 21:22:17.693] D/air780_helper.lua:42 air780_helper 发送AT指令"AT"
[2024-03-09 21:22:18.696] D/air780_helper.lua:42 air780_helper 发送AT指令"AT"
[2024-03-09 21:22:19.581] D/sntp time sync done
[2024-03-09 21:22:19.581] I/main.lua:50 main - 初始化网络 时间同步完成
[2024-03-09 21:22:19.693] D/air780_helper.lua:42 air780_helper 发送AT指令"AT"
[2024-03-09 21:22:20.689] D/air780_helper.lua:42 air780_helper 发送AT指令"AT"
[2024-03-09 21:22:21.690] D/air780_helper.lua:42 air780_helper 发送AT指令"AT"
[2024-03-09 21:22:22.715] D/air780_helper.lua:42 air780_helper 发送AT指令"AT"
[2024-03-09 21:22:23.702] D/air780_helper.lua:42 air780_helper 发送AT指令"AT"
[2024-03-09 21:22:24.704] D/air780_helper.lua:42 air780_helper 发送AT指令"AT"
[2024-03-09 21:22:25.704] D/air780_helper.lua:42 air780_helper 发送AT指令"AT"

@boris1993
Copy link
Owner

boris1993 commented Mar 11, 2024

我看你另外一个地方回复我说air780需要刷入at固件噢

我的锅,时间过去太久,自己都忘了……明明README里面还写了要刷的

但是脚本并没有自动弹出,在这个1109文件夹下面也没有找到相关demo之类的脚本

要用增加目录按钮手动把源码目录添加进去

卡在发送AT指令"AT"

可能是Air780e没上电?出厂状态下Air780e要自己按PWR键开机的,不想每次都手动开机的话就得把PWR上面那个焊盘短接

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ants